VL increase from 610,000 to 900,000 is far less than 1 log so you still have time, maybe with med changes, dose changes to get vl under control,
1 log increase would be 6,100,000.
So you can see the VL increase doesn't much change your log.
VL increased by 290,0000. Let's hope it keeps going down, now and hang in there.

Even if your VL went up from 610,000 to 650,000, that is not considered a huge increase.
A 1 log increase would be 6,100,000. A 1 log decrease would be 61,000.
I had a couple of spikes before UND, one from 37,000 to around 60,000 and another similar increase. i reached UND at week 17.
i'm just trying to give you some hope, Deb. Do another PCR. I had them weekly until I reached UND.
